The History and Significance of Greenbush Cemetery

Greenbush Cemetery stands as a testament to the area's rich past, housing generations of local residents. As one of the older burial grounds, it offers a unique glimpse into historical funerary practices and the lives of those who shaped the community. The cemetery's significance is often highlighted by the remarkably intricate tombstones that adorn its grounds, each telling a silent story of its occupant. Reddit

Visitors often remark on the amazing history and the wonderfully intricate tombstones they encounter. These markers are not just simple grave markers but often elaborate sculptures, showcasing a variety of artistic styles and craftsmanship from different eras. Exploring Greenbush Cemetery is akin to walking through an open-air museum of local history and artistry. Reddit

While specific historical records might be best researched through local archives, the visual evidence within Greenbush Cemetery speaks volumes. It's a place where history is tangible, inviting visitors to connect with the past through its enduring monuments. Reddit
